仕様

Package Tape & Reel (TR),Cut Tape (CT)
ProductStatus Active
Type Driver
Protocol RS422, RS485
NumberofDrivers/Receivers 4/0
Voltage-Supply 4.5V ~ 5.5V
OperatingTemperature -40°C ~ 85°C
MountingType Surface Mount
Package/Case 16-SOIC (0.154, 3.90mm Width)

Description

The ST26C31BDR is a high-speed differential line driver designed for use in telecommunications and data communication systems. It operates with a supply voltage range of 4.75V to 5.25V and is capable of driving up to 64 mA of output current. This device is particularly suited for applications utilizing EIA/TIA-422 and EIA/TIA-485 standards, making it ideal for long-distance signal transmission with minimal distortion.
The ST26C31BDR features low power consumption and high data rates, supporting speeds up to 10 Mbps. Its differential output helps in reducing electromagnetic interference (EMI) and enhances noise immunity, ensuring reliable performance in noisy environments. The device comes in a 16-pin SOIC package, allowing for easy integration into various circuit designs.
